微服务是一种架构风格和模式:将复杂系统拆解为协同工作的小型服务,以此构建大型业务服务。微服务是自治、自包含且可独立部署的服务。当今世界上的许多企业将微服务作为默认的架构标准来构建面向服务的大型企业级应用。

作为一种编程框架,Spring框架在开发者社区流行很多年了。使用SpringBoot不再需要重量级应用容器,并且它还支持部署轻量级无服务器应用。Spring Cloud结合了Netflix的许多OSS开源组件,提供了一个运行和管理功能型微服务架构的生态系统;还支持负载均衡、服务注册、服务监控和服务网关,等等。

然而,微服务也带来了一些挑战,例如服务的监控、管理、分发、扩容和发现等,尤其是当大规模部署微服务时。如果在采用微服务架构之前不解这个问题这个问题些常见的问题,通常会导致灾难性的后果。本书旨在构建一个与技术细节无关的微服务能力模型,该模型有助于应对各种常见的微服务挑战。

本书提供了实现大型响应式微服务的实用方法和指导原则,并通过示例全面讲解如何构建微服务。本书深入介绍了Spring Boot、Spring Cloud、Docker、Mesos和Marathon,还会教授如何用Spring Boot部署自治服务使用使用无须使用用重量级应用服务器,并介绍Spring Cloud框架以及以及项能以及以及如何使用Docker实现容器化,以及如何使用Mesos和Marathon抽象出计算资源和控制整个集群。

本书各章的内容都很实用,细致讲授了如何将微服务技术与业务相结合。通过一系列示例(包括一个旅游业的案例研究),书中阐述了实现在已实现在已经架实现在已实现在已经现在已经涉及Spring框架、Spring Boot和Spring Cloud。部署部署都是部署部署开部署和部署署大规模可扩展微服务的强大且久经考验的工具框框架框架新规范编写。借助本书,你可以快速构建互联网级现代Java应用。

内容展示

第1章,微服务揭秘,介绍了微服务的背景、评估和基本概念。

第2章,相关架构风格和用例,讨论了微服务与面向服务架构的关系、云原生的概念和十二要素应用,还展示了一些常见的微服务用例。

第3章,用Spring Boot构建微服务,介绍如何使用Spring框架构建REST和基于消息机制的微服务、如何用Spring Boot打包微服务,以及Spring Boot的一些核心能力。

第4章,应用微服务概念,介绍了实现微服务架构的一些实际问题,详细描述了开发人员在企业级微服务开发中会面临的一些挑战。

第5章,微服务能力模型,介绍了管理微服务生态系统所需的能力模型和成熟度评估模型,在企业层面采用微服务时后者非常有用。

第6章,微服务演进案例研究,以BrownField航空公司为例讲解微服务演进,以及如何应用前面讲过的微服务的概念。

第7章,用Spring Cloud组件扩展微服务,介绍了如何利用Spring Cloud技术栈的能力扩展之前的微服务实例,详细解析了Spring Cloud架构及其各个组件,以及如何集成这些组件。

第8章,微服务的日志管理和监控,讨论了日志管理和监控在微服务开发中的重要性,详细阐述了采用微服务架构的一些最佳实践,比如利用开源工具实现集中式的日志管理和监控,以及如何将这些工具和Spring项目集成。

第9章,用Docker容器化微服务,解释了微服务上下文中的容器化概念。作为下一步更深层次的实现,这一章演示了如何用Mesos和Marathon替换定制的生命周期管理器,实现大规模部署。

第10章,用Mesos和Marathon扩展容器化的微服务,介绍了微服务的自动配置和部署,以及如何在上一个例子中使用Docker容器实现大规模部署。

第11章,微服务开发生命周期,介绍了微服务开发的流程和实践方法,以及DevOps和持续交付管道(pipeline)的重要性。

需要获取的小伙伴可以转发+关注后私信(学习)获取哦!下面会给大家把目录部分展示出来

需要获取的小伙伴可以转发+关注后私信(学习)获取哦!下面会给大家把目录部分展示出来


http://www.taodudu.cc/news/show-4614783.html

相关文章:

  • 计算机应用试卷分析讲评课教案,教师讲评论文10篇_发表之家
  • JAVA用数据留给出师表排序,缓冲流:出师表排序
  • 数学建模学习(17):图与网络模型之图详细讲解,最直白的话讲数据结构,内容偏多,建议先收藏
  • 豆瓣影评爬虫:cutecharts数据可视化看看大家对八佰的评价如何
  • 从谷歌流感趋势谈大数据分析的光荣与陷阱
  • Uniapp-微信小程序实现全局事件监听并进行数据埋点
  • 为什么当初很多人不看好的阿里云做起来了?
  • buildroot ERROR: No hash found for xxx
  • 错误: xxx不是抽象的, 并且未覆盖xxx中的抽象方法
  • MySQL登录时出现 Access denied for user“xxx” ‘‘@‘xxx.xxx.xxx.xxx‘ (using password: YES) 的原因及解决办法
  • ORA-04098: trigger ‘xxx.xxx‘ is invalid and failed re-validation
  • java错误: xxx不是抽象的, 并且未覆盖xxx中的抽象方法
  • SAP message no. 04202 用户 xxxx 没有访问计算机 xxx.xxx.xxx.xxx 的权限
  • http: TLS handshake error from xxx.xxx.xxx.xxx:xxxx : read tcp xxx.xxx.xxx.xxx:6443->xxx.xxx.xxx.xxx
  • pytorch runtime error(59):device-side assert triggered at XXX
  • 保存淘宝商品图片的方法
  • 如何抓取淘宝天猫上多个宝贝商品图片视频素材
  • python爬取淘宝商品图片
  • 仿淘宝实现鼠标移入图片,图片放大功能
  • Android 仿京东淘宝 商品详情页 商品图片效果
  • Python数据爬虫学习笔记(10)淘宝图片爬虫实战
  • 淘宝主图优化技巧 测试淘宝女鞋主图点击率方法
  • python爬虫:淘宝图片爬虫
  • 模拟淘宝查看商品时图片的放大效果
  • python爬虫爬取淘宝图片_淘宝上的图片是怎么被爬取的
  • seo学习引蜘蛛
  • seo优化后多久能够看见效果
  • seo的学习经历——小白成长史
  • python应用seo_Python有助于学习SEO吗?
  • 会java语言可以学seo吗_学习seo和java哪个更有前途?

阿里微服务大牛奉命总结出500页Spring微服务架构笔记相关推荐

  1. 敬业!华为23级大佬消耗巨资整理出2000页网络协议最全笔记

    网络协议为计算机网络中进行数据交换而建立的规则.标准或约定的集合. 例如,网络中一个微机用户和一个大型主机的操作员进行通信,由于这两个数据终端所用字符集不同,因此操作员所输入的命令彼此不认识.为了能进 ...

  2. 怎样卸载腾讯网页游戏微端服务器,如何删除腾讯页游微端启动器

    每次开机,360加速球是这样的提示: 首先打开任务管理器,找到QQ开头的进程,右键→打开所在位置. 我们发现此进程原来是一个偷偷安装的软件中的,叫QQMicroGameBoxService,默认位置在 ...

  3. 看完阿里最新产500页微服务架构笔记,感觉我格局太小

    谈开篇: 未来10年是各行各业数字化转型的关键10年.数字化转型将帮助企业打破原有IT系统的烟囱状布局,解决IT应用数据孤岛问题,实现数据集中管理共享,从而为企业降低成本.提高运营效率.加快产品创新提 ...

  4. Alibaba内部首发“M8级”500页微服务架构手册,GitHub上杀疯了

    当今,微服务已经不是概念,而是势不可挡的潮流,它在大型互联网电商类企业已有丰富的实践案例,效果很好.但对于其他有志于向微服务架构转型的技术爱好者,微服务如何落地还存在很多不清楚的地方,为了帮助大家更好 ...

  5. 全网疯传,阿里 P8 技术官的架构笔记外泄:微服务分布式架构实践手册

    前言 阿里 P8 大佬的架构笔记:微服务分布式架构实践手册从企业的真实需求出发,理论结合实际,深入讲解 Spring Cloud 微服务和分布式系统的知识. 整份笔记共分为 4 部分: 第一部分:概述 ...

  6. 阿里十年大牛神作《Spring响应式微服务实战》让你心服口服!

    Spring框架是一个开放源代码的J2EE应用程序框架,由Rod Johnson发起,是针对bean的生命周期进行管理的轻量级容器(lightweight container). Spring解决了开 ...

  7. 惊呆了,看华为技术专家的500页微服务架构笔记,感觉我格局太小

    谈开篇: 未来10年是各行各业数字化转型的关键10年.数字化转型将帮助企业打破原有IT系统的烟囱状布局,解决IT应用数据孤岛问题,实现数据集中管理共享,从而为企业降低成本.提高运营效率.加快产品创新提 ...

  8. 看华为技术专家的500页微服务架构笔记,感觉我格局太小

    凯谈开篇: 未来10年是各行各业数字化转型的关键10年.数字化转型将帮助企业打破原有IT系统的烟囱状布局,解决IT应用数据孤岛问题,实现数据集中管理共享,从而为企业降低成本.提高运营效率.加快产品创新 ...

  9. 微服务应该这么搞,万字长文谈微服务经历!

    微服务越来越火.很多互联网公司,甚至一些传统行业的系统都采用了微服务架构.体会到微服务带来好处的同时,很多公司也明显感受到微服务化带来的一系列让人头疼的问题.本文是笔者对自己多年微服务化经历的总结.如 ...

最新文章

  1. word中用EndNote引用文献,之后再打开插入新文献,格式显示错误的问题
  2. 公司项目NODEJS实践0.3[ mongo / session ...]
  3. 【Android 启动过程】Activity 启动源码分析 ( ActivityThread -> Activity、主线程阶段 一 )
  4. 解决读写分离过期读的几个方案
  5. 0 0/2 * * * ? linux文本含义,Linux基础2.0
  6. 10款炫酷的html5动画特效附源码,10款炫酷的HTML5动画特效,附源码
  7. 使用VMware虚拟机搭建Panabit透明网桥环境
  8. CSU2020期中测试题(2)WOWO爬水井
  9. 可可私房菜:一个普通中国女孩的移动互联网创业经
  10. 删除日志文件 空间不释放
  11. 自己动手丰衣足食之轮播图一动态修改marginTop属性实现轮播图
  12. 数组扁平化的方法汇总
  13. Python 爬取优美图库图片
  14. QQ防红跳转短网址生成网站源码(91she完整源码)
  15. direction和unicode-bidi
  16. mupdf中CMYK与RGB的转换算法
  17. 解决浏览器驱动和浏览器版本不匹配的报错:This version of ChromeDriver only supports Chrome version 97
  18. C语言实验——整除 (sdut oj)
  19. STM32外设集 -- 人脸识别门禁系统(K210--HEX协议版本)
  20. 服务端与客户端加密解密思路

热门文章

  1. 新氧打出精细化运营组合拳 激活医美发展新动力
  2. matlab数字通信系统的仿真实验报告,数字通信系统的matlab仿真
  3. 于我,过去,现在以及未来
  4. ABB AC500 - Programmable Logic Controllers PLCs可编程逻辑控制器
  5. The Pragmatic Programmer 读书笔记之一 DRY-Don’t Repeat Youself
  6. 爬虫百战穿山甲(5)用大并发的手段批量爬取小图片
  7. 如果家庭中一台台式计算机,中国家用电脑调查分析报告
  8. 格式工厂-格式转换器(老版本)
  9. 使用腾讯云函数每天定时签到领取京豆
  10. IT人员转行写小白文可以么?